The Beachbody Company(BODI) - 2025 Q4 - Earnings Call Transcript
2026-03-10 22:00
Financial Data and Key Metrics Changes - The company reported a cash balance of $39 million against an outstanding debt level of $25 million, providing a $14 million cash cushion above the required $4.6 million [6][16] - Positive net income of $5.2 million was achieved in Q4 2025, marking a $39.8 million improvement from a net loss of $34.6 million in Q4 2024 [9][34] - Adjusted EBITDA for Q4 2025 was $12.9 million, a 48% increase from $8.7 million in Q4 2024, marking the ninth consecutive quarter of positive adjusted EBITDA [9][34] Business Line Data and Key Metrics Changes - Digital revenue decreased 5.8% sequentially to $34.3 million and 31.9% year-over-year, reflecting continued pressure on digital subscriptions [30] - Nutrition and other revenue decreased 9.6% from the prior quarter to $21.2 million and fell 39% year-over-year, although nutrition subscriptions increased 14.3% sequentially [31] Market Data and Key Metrics Changes - The company is transitioning from a multi-level marketing model to an omni-channel model, which has impacted revenue comparisons [4][29] - The nutrition supplement category globally is valued at $164 billion, significantly larger than the digital fitness category [11][12] Company Strategy and Development Direction - The company is focusing on a new innovation pipeline, including the launch of the 10 Minute BODi program and the P90X Generation Next program, aimed at reaching a broader audience [10][19] - Plans to enter the retail market for the first time with new nutritional products, including a new 7-serve Shakeology product, are set for Q2 2026 [12][15] Management's Comments on Operating Environment and Future Outlook - Management expressed confidence in the financial turnaround, achieving positive operating income and net income for the first time since going public in 2021 [28][34] - The company anticipates that Q3 2026 will be the first quarter for clean year-over-year comparisons, as the legacy business model elements will have been phased out [17][37] Other Important Information - The company has secured improved financial covenants with lenders, allowing for greater operational flexibility [5][35] - The transition to a new Shopify e-commerce platform is expected to enhance direct-to-consumer sales [26][68] Q&A Session Questions and Answers Question: What are management's priorities moving forward? - Management emphasized that profitability remains a primary focus while also reallocating marketing spend towards new initiatives [43][44] Question: Any early reads on the P90X launch? - Initial customer response has been positive, with solid uptake within the subscriber base, but it is still early to assess long-term success [47][48] Question: How is the consumer response to the 10 Minute BODi program? - The program has shown strong uptake, with 8% of viewership coming from microdose fitness workouts, indicating a positive trend [56][58] Question: What is the status of retail conversations for nutritional products? - The company is actively engaging with retailers, with initial placements expected in grocery channels, including a significant deal with Sprouts Farmers Market [65][66]
Anika Therapeutics(ANIK) - 2025 Q4 - Earnings Call Transcript
2026-02-26 14:32
Financial Data and Key Metrics Changes - In Q4 2025, Anika generated total revenue of $30.6 million, flat year-over-year, consistent with revised full-year expectations [16] - For the full year 2025, total revenue was $112.8 million, a decline of 6% compared to the prior year [20] - GAAP gross margin increased to 63% from 56% in the prior year, reflecting higher revenue from international OA pain sales [18] - Total adjusted EBITDA from continuing operations was $4.5 million in Q4, higher than revised guidance [19] - For the full year, adjusted EBITDA was $5.3 million, or approximately 5% of revenue, outperforming the revised outlook of -3% to +3% [22] Business Line Data and Key Metrics Changes - Commercial channel revenue grew 22% in Q4, reaching $13.3 million, driven by strong international execution and Integrity's momentum [16] - International OA pain management revenue increased 28% in Q4 and 12% for the full year, reflecting strong market share gains [8] - Integrity revenue more than doubled to approximately $6 million in 2025, marking its seventh consecutive quarter of growth [9] - OEM channel revenue declined 12% in Q4 and 17% for the full year, primarily due to pricing pressures [9][17] Market Data and Key Metrics Changes - International OA pain management remained a key contributor, with strong growth across multiple regions [8] - The U.S. OA pain management pricing environment was challenging, impacting OEM revenue [9] Company Strategy and Development Direction - The company has three strategic priorities: revenue growth through the commercial channel, advancing the HA-based innovation pipeline, and improving operational execution [6][7] - Focus on expanding the international OA pain portfolio and scaling Integrity as a differentiated regenerative platform [6] - The company aims to strengthen operational execution through improved manufacturing and a streamlined organizational design [13][14] Management's Comments on Operating Environment and Future Outlook - Management expressed confidence in the company's ability to deliver improved performance and long-term value, entering 2026 with clarity and momentum [28] - The company anticipates total revenue for 2026 to be between $114 million and $122.5 million, reflecting continued momentum in the commercial channel [26] - Adjusted EBITDA for 2026 is expected to be 5%-10% of revenue, supported by commercial channel growth and cost reduction actions [27] Other Important Information - The company ended 2025 with $57.5 million in cash and no debt, providing a strong liquidity position [23] - A $15 million stock repurchase plan was initiated in November 2025, with $10.7 million already purchased [24] Q&A Session Summary Question: Contribution from Hyalofast in 2027 - Management confirmed that approximately $3 million of anticipated revenue for Hyalofast in 2027 remains unchanged, contingent upon U.S. approval [30] Question: Normalized gross margin expectations - Management indicated that a normalized gross margin in the high 50s is appropriate for future planning [31] Question: Future free cash flow expectations - Management expects free cash flow in 2026 to be somewhat in line with 2025 results [35] Question: International OA pain market dynamics - Management noted sustained market share gains and growth in new markets, with no single market driving top-line growth [36] Question: OEM channel sequential improvement - Management attributed the sequential improvement to volume and end-user demand, with continued conversations with J&J regarding future market dynamics [40] Question: Timeline for Cingal's NDA filing - Management stated that the NDA filing timeline will depend on the enrollment of the bioequivalence study, which is currently ongoing [43] Question: Integrity's revenue growth expectations - Management expects strong double-digit growth for Integrity in 2026, although not at the same percentage increase as in 2025 [44] Question: Capital allocation priorities - Management emphasized that capital allocation will focus on manufacturing improvements and investments in the U.S. sales channel, with potential for future evaluations of M&A opportunities [53]

Spectrum Brands(SPB) - 2026 Q1 - Earnings Call Transcript
2026-02-05 15:00
Financial Data and Key Metrics Changes - In Q1 2026, net sales decreased by 3.3%, with organic net sales down 6% primarily due to softness in the Home and Personal Care business and an accelerated seasonal inventory build from the previous year [17] - Adjusted EBITDA for the quarter was $62.6 million, a decrease of $15.2 million, driven by lower volume and reduced gross margins [19] - Gross profit decreased by $16.2 million, with a gross margin of 35.7%, down 110 basis points [18] Business Line Data and Key Metrics Changes - Global Pet Care reported net sales increased by 8.3%, with organic net sales up 5.8%, driven by strong performance in companion animal and aquatics categories [21] - Home and Garden net sales decreased by 19.8%, aligning with historical averages for the first quarter, which is typically the slowest sales quarter [26] - Home and Personal Care saw reported net sales decrease by 7.6%, with organic net sales down 11.1%, impacted by higher inventory levels at a retailer following a weaker holiday season [31] Market Data and Key Metrics Changes - North America showed growth in the Global Pet Care segment, with sales increasing in both companion animal and aquatics [21] - EMEA sales in Global Pet Care decreased in the low single digits, primarily due to a decline in dog and cat food sales following a portfolio refresh [22] - LATAM region experienced high teens growth in Home and Personal Care, driven by positive consumer reactions to new product launches [32] Company Strategy and Development Direction - The company aims to maintain a healthy balance sheet and focus on operational excellence, with a disciplined approach to investments and a commitment to innovation [10][12] - The strategic priority includes transformation, with expectations for both Global Pet Care and Home and Garden businesses to return to growth in fiscal 2026 [13][15] - The company is optimistic about the evolving M&A landscape and aims to be a consolidator of choice in its categories [14][15] Management's Comments on Operating Environment and Future Outlook - Management expressed confidence that the most significant impacts from tariff disruptions and macroeconomic volatility are largely behind them, with early signs of recovery in consumables [5] - The company anticipates continued softness in global consumer demand within Home and Personal Care categories, with expectations for improvement in the second half of the fiscal year [37] - Management reiterated expectations for flat to low single-digit growth in net sales and low single-digit growth in Adjusted EBITDA for fiscal 2026 [45] Other Important Information - The company generated nearly $60 million of adjusted free cash flow in Q1 and repurchased approximately 600,000 shares [8] - A new $300 million share repurchase program has been authorized by the board [8] - The company ended the quarter with a cash balance of $126.6 million and $492.2 million available on its cash flow revolver [20] Q&A Session Questions and Answers Question: Do you agree with a competitor's assessment that the pet market has reached a bottom? - Management refrained from making predictions about market bottoms but expressed satisfaction with the new leadership and market share gains in the pet segment [48][49] Question: How committed are retailers to the garden category this upcoming season? - Management expressed bullishness on the Home and Garden business, citing strong POS trends and successful new product launches [50][51] Question: Can you discuss the anticipated improvement in sales growth for the year? - Management indicated that while the pet business is expected to continue growing, Home and Garden may see a more back-half weighted growth story due to disciplined inventory management by retailers [56][58] Question: Are investment levels in brands where you want them? - Management stated that investment levels are appropriate for Global Pet Care and Home and Garden, but there may be a pullback in Home and Personal Care investments based on recovery timing [62][64] Question: Can you elaborate on the innovation pipeline for FY 2026? - Management confirmed a strong pipeline of new products for both Home and Garden and Global Pet Care, with plans for expanded distribution [66]

Artivion (NYSE:AORT) 2025 Conference Transcript
2025-11-12 14:02
Summary of Artivion Conference Call Company Overview - **Company**: Artivion - **Industry**: Medical Devices, specifically focusing on aortic technologies Key Points and Arguments Strategic Focus and Vision - Artivion has shifted its focus to cardiac and vascular surgeons treating the aorta, divesting non-aortic products to concentrate on unmet clinical needs in this area [2][3][5] - The company has made several strategic acquisitions over the past five years, including On-X, Jotec, and Ascyrus, to enhance its product offerings and address significant clinical challenges [3][5][6] Product Pipeline and Growth - Artivion has a robust pipeline with seven PMAs (Premarket Approvals) in progress, indicating a strong future growth trajectory without the immediate need for further acquisitions [9][10] - The company anticipates double-digit revenue growth and EBITDA growth at twice the rate of revenue for many years, with recent quarters showing even higher growth rates [15][17][40] AMDS Technology - The AMDS (Aortic Malperfusion Device System) is expected to expand the market for treating acute type A aortic dissections, potentially reducing mortality rates significantly [18][20] - AMDS is positioned to be used in a wider range of centers, which could lead to increased adoption and market expansion [18][20][21] Competitive Landscape - AMDS competes with existing technologies like the Frozen Elephant Trunk and hemianchor repair, but its ease of use and effectiveness may lead to broader adoption among surgeons [21][23] - The company aims to maintain a comprehensive aortic strategy by offering multiple treatment options, ensuring they meet diverse patient needs [23][24] Financial Performance and Projections - The mechanical heart valve business, particularly On-X, has seen significant growth, with recent quarters showing over 20% growth, driven by new clinical data demonstrating advantages over bioprosthetic valves [28][30][31] - The company expects gross margins to improve, with a target of reaching 70% in the long term, driven by the introduction of high-margin products [42][45] Operational and Financial Management - Artivion is focused on maintaining operational scalability to support growth, ensuring that infrastructure keeps pace with increasing demand for high-margin products [49][50] - The company has a solid cash flow management strategy, with priorities including funding for potential acquisitions and debt repayment [57] Market Dynamics and Reimbursement - The introduction of a new DRG (Diagnosis-Related Group) for complex aortic arch procedures is expected to facilitate AMDS adoption by improving reimbursement rates [27] - The company has successfully navigated previous reimbursement challenges, and the new DRG is seen as a positive development for market entry [27] Future Outlook - Artivion is optimistic about its growth prospects, with plans to train surgeons on AMDS and leverage new clinical data to drive market share [33][36] - The company is committed to a long-term growth strategy, focusing on innovation and customer needs in the aortic space [60][61] Additional Important Insights - The company has experienced a significant shift in its market positioning and is now seen as a leader in aortic technologies, with a clear focus on addressing critical clinical needs [1][2][60] - Artivion's management emphasizes the importance of aligning all teams towards a common goal of delivering innovative aortic solutions to improve patient outcomes [60][61]

Monster(MNST) - 2025 Q3 - Earnings Call Transcript
2025-11-06 23:00
Financial Data and Key Metrics Changes - The company reported record quarterly net sales of $2.2 billion for Q3 2025, a 16.8% increase from $1.88 billion in Q3 2024 [12] - Gross profit as a percentage of net sales increased to 55.7% in Q3 2025 from 53.2% in Q3 2024, driven by pricing actions and supply chain optimization [14] - Operating income rose 40.7% to $675.4 million in Q3 2025 from $479.9 million in Q3 2024 [17] - Net income per diluted share increased 41.1% to $0.53 from $0.38 in the same quarter last year [17] Business Line Data and Key Metrics Changes - Net sales for the Monster Energy Drink segment increased 17.7% to $2.03 billion in Q3 2025 from $1.72 billion in Q3 2024 [13] - The Strategic Brand segment saw a 15.9% increase in net sales to $130.5 million in Q3 2025 [13] - The alcohol brand segment experienced a 17% decrease in net sales to $33 million in Q3 2025 from $39.8 million in Q3 2024 [13] Market Data and Key Metrics Changes - Net sales to customers outside the U.S. rose to approximately 43% of total reported net sales in Q3 2025, the highest percentage recorded by the company for a single quarter [9] - In EMEA, net sales increased by 30.3% in dollars and 23.0% on a currency-neutral basis [22] - In APAC, net sales increased 28.7% in dollars and 26.9% on a currency-neutral basis [24] Company Strategy and Development Direction - The company continues to focus on innovation, with a robust pipeline planned for 2026, including new product launches and limited-time offerings [20][21] - Marketing efforts are aimed at growing the core business and attracting new consumers, with significant sponsorships and events enhancing brand exposure [10] - The company is implementing pricing adjustments to optimize revenue growth while maintaining minimal impact on volume [19] Management's Comments on Operating Environment and Future Outlook - Management expressed optimism about the long-term prospects for the energy drink category, citing increasing household penetration and consumer demand for energy [32] - The company anticipates a modest impact from tariffs in the upcoming quarters but does not expect them to materially affect operating results [11] - Management highlighted the importance of brand image and functionality in driving category growth, particularly in EMEA [36] Other Important Information - The company has approximately $500 million remaining for stock repurchase under its authorized program as of November 5, 2025 [29] - October 2025 sales are estimated to be approximately 14.1% higher than October 2024 sales on a non-foreign currency-adjusted basis [30] Q&A Session Summary Question: What is driving the strong category growth in Western Europe compared to the U.S.? - Management attributed the growth to a strong value proposition, brand image, and functionality of energy drinks, with a significant portion of new consumers coming from other beverage categories [35][36] Question: How does the company see category growth evolving into 2026? - Management noted that while they do not provide guidance, key drivers include the value proposition of energy drinks and increasing household penetration [40][41] Question: What level of pricing is expected from the recent adjustments? - Management indicated that the pricing adjustments are strategic and aimed at optimizing revenue without significantly impacting volumes [44] Question: What contributed to the strong gross margins in the quarter? - The increase in gross margins was attributed to positive pricing actions, supply chain optimization, and a favorable product sales mix [46][47] Question: How will affordable energy products impact international margins? - Management believes that affordable energy products will positively contribute to overall margins internationally, although not significantly [50]
